Granular Activated Carbon (GAC)
Granular Activated Carbon is one of the most commonly used types of activated carbon in water treatment. It is made by crushing and sizing carbonaceous materials such as coal, coconut shells, or wood into granular form. GAC has a large surface area, typically ranging from 500 to 1500 square meters per gram, which provides ample space for the adsorption of impurities.
One of the key advantages of GAC is its versatility. It can effectively remove a wide range of contaminants, including organic compounds, chlorine, taste, and odor. In water treatment plants, GAC is often used in filtration systems to treat both municipal and industrial water supplies. It can be installed in fixed – bed filters, where water flows through a bed of GAC, allowing the contaminants to be adsorbed onto the carbon surface.
For example, in the treatment of drinking water, GAC can remove disinfection by – products (DBPs) such as trihalomethanes (THMs) and haloacetic acids (HAAs). These DBPs are formed when chlorine reacts with organic matter in water and can pose health risks to consumers. By adsorbing these DBPs, GAC helps to improve the quality and safety of drinking water.
Powdered Activated Carbon (PAC)
Powdered Activated Carbon is another popular choice for water treatment. As the name suggests, PAC is in the form of a fine powder with a particle size typically less than 0.18 mm. It is produced by grinding activated carbon precursors into a powder.
PAC is often used for treating water with sudden or intermittent contamination problems. It is highly effective in removing trace organic contaminants, such as pesticides, pharmaceuticals, and industrial solvents. Due to its small particle size, PAC has a very high surface – to – volume ratio, which enables rapid adsorption of contaminants.
In water treatment processes, PAC can be added directly to the water in a treatment plant. It can be dosed into the raw water upstream of sedimentation, filtration, or other treatment units. Once added to the water, the PAC particles adsorb the contaminants, which can then be removed through subsequent treatment steps such as sedimentation and filtration.
For instance, in cases where a water source has been contaminated by an accidental spill of a toxic chemical, PAC can be quickly deployed to adsorb the chemical and prevent its spread through the water system.
Extruded Activated Carbon (EAC)
Extruded Activated Carbon is a relatively new type of activated carbon in water treatment applications. It is made by combining activated carbon powder with a binder and then extruding the mixture into various shapes, such as cylindrical or honeycomb structures.
One of the main advantages of EAC is its high mechanical strength. Unlike GAC and PAC, which can be easily broken or pulverized, EAC maintains its shape and integrity during the water treatment process. This makes it suitable for use in high – pressure filtration systems and applications where a long service life is required.
EAC also has a uniform pore structure, which allows for efficient and consistent adsorption of contaminants. It can be used to remove a variety of impurities, including volatile organic compounds (VOCs), heavy metals, and some microorganisms. In water filtration cartridges, EAC is often used to provide a high – quality and long – lasting filtration solution for point – of – use (POU) and point – of – entry (POE) water treatment systems.
Impregnated Activated Carbon
Impregnated Activated Carbon is activated carbon that has been treated with specific chemicals or metals to enhance its adsorption properties or to provide additional functionality. The impregnation process involves introducing the active chemicals or metals onto the surface of the activated carbon.
There are different types of impregnated activated carbon, each designed for specific water treatment applications. For example, activated carbon impregnated with silver can be used to inhibit the growth of bacteria and other microorganisms in water. Silver has antimicrobial properties, and when incorporated into activated carbon, it can help to prevent the formation of biofilms and keep water free from microbial contamination.
Another type is activated carbon impregnated with potassium permanganate. This type of impregnated carbon is effective in removing iron, manganese, hydrogen sulfide, and certain organic compounds. Potassium permanganate acts as an oxidizing agent, which can convert these contaminants into forms that are more easily adsorbed by the activated carbon.
Comparison of Different Types of Activated Carbon
Each type of activated carbon has its own set of advantages and limitations. GAC is versatile and widely used, but it may require a relatively large filtration unit due to its granular nature. PAC is excellent for rapid treatment of sudden contamination, but it can be difficult to separate from the water after use. EAC offers high mechanical strength and a uniform pore structure, but its production cost may be higher. Impregnated activated carbon provides additional functionality, but the choice of impregnating agent needs to be carefully considered based on the specific contaminants in the water.
When selecting the appropriate type of activated carbon for a water treatment project, several factors need to be taken into account. These include the type and concentration of contaminants in the water, the flow rate of the water, the required level of treatment, and the budget for the treatment system.
